Advertisement
Guest User

Untitled

a guest
Sep 15th, 2019
75
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.48 KB | None | 0 0
  1. package ru.sxnrlink.huybook;
  2.  
  3. import org.bukkit.entity.Player;
  4. import org.bukkit.event.EventHandler;
  5. import org.bukkit.event.Listener;
  6. import org.bukkit.event.player.PlayerJoinEvent;
  7. import org.bukkit.plugin.java.JavaPlugin;
  8.  
  9. public class Govnocode extends JavaPlugin
  10. //говорит о том, что это главный класс плагина
  11.  
  12. implements Listener {
  13. //говорит о том, что в этом классе долэны быть ивенты,
  14. //но ты просто тупой долбаеб, который говникодит :)
  15.  
  16. /**
  17. * Эта поеботня вызывается тогда, когда запускется
  18. * тебе это нахер не надо спиздишь по ебалу дам
  19. */
  20. @Override
  21. public void onEnable() {
  22. getLogger().info("Что то такое лел"); //пишет в консоль сообщение от имени твоего ЕГП
  23. // (ебучего моего плагина)
  24.  
  25. getServer().getPluginManager().registerEvents(this, this); //регистрируй этот класс как листенер, хуле, сам он его нигде не найдет
  26. //тут листенер //тут главный класс
  27. //так как у тебя вс в этом классе, поэтому мы указываем "this",
  28. //Если листенер - другой класс, то пишешь вместо "this" - "new YourListenerClass()"
  29. }
  30.  
  31. /**
  32. * а вот и первый ивент подъехал, PlayerJoinEvent
  33. */
  34. @EventHandler
  35. public void onPlayerJoin(PlayerJoinEvent event) {
  36. Player player = event.getPlayer(); //получаешь из ивента игрока, который зашел на сервер
  37.  
  38. event.setJoinMessage("Подключился к серверу: " + player.getName());
  39. //устанавливаем сообщение о входе то, что написано выше
  40. //P.S.: "player.getName()" - получает ник игрока!!!!!! а не имя из вк долбан
  41.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ement